Transaction 9341818256eb2001367e6735cc76053455de753502437a11516873c83b263aec
1 Input
1 Output
-
9341818256eb2001367e6735cc76053455de753502437a11516873c83b263aec:0
- value
- 74342
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ef2aa764f1bc7ac008ad3dfb9f607559201b12de4e1170193bfdf5cbf40737c6
- address
- bc1pau42we83h3avqz9d8hae7cr4tyspkyk7fcghqxfmlh6uhaq8xlrqlejfjs